Output 66f420a77e89b394875dbbde602ee5dbee234ffb5b46323fe0c7f40ad41703b6:77

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2d359cdbfb03f6341cfc81f0616f78b831a81e25f19247f1dfed05c66332215
address
bc1pctf4nndlkqlkxsw0eq0sv9hh3wp34q0ztuvjglcalmg9ce3nyg2shym5d0
transaction
66f420a77e89b394875dbbde602ee5dbee234ffb5b46323fe0c7f40ad41703b6
spent
true